repo.or.cz
/
emacs.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Separate read and write access to Lisp_Object slots of struct window.
2012-08-06
Dmitry
Antipov
Separ
a
te read an
d
writ
e
acc
e
ss to L
i
s
p
_Objec
t
slo
t
s
.
.
.
commit
|
commitdiff
|
tree
2012-08-06
Dmitry A
n
t
i
pov
Fix Window
s
build e
r
rors introduced
a
fte
r
converting
.
.
.
commit
|
commitdiff
|
tree
2012-08-06
Dm
i
try Antipov
F
ix re
p
lacement typo
.
commit
|
commitdiff
|
tree
2012-08-06
Dmitry
Antip
o
v
S
eparate read
and wr
i
t
e acc
e
ss to Lis
p
_Object slots
.
.
.
commit
|
commitdiff
|
tree
2012-08-05
Dmi
t
ry An
t
ipov
Generalize common
compil
e
-time c
o
n
stants
.
commit
|
commitdiff
|
tree
2012-08-01
Dmitry
Antip
o
v
Use INTERNAL_FIELD f
o
r conses and
overl
a
ys
.
commit
|
commitdiff
|
tree
2012-08-01
Dm
i
try Antipov
Commit forgott
e
n admin/coccinel
l
e/
s
y
m
b
ol
.
c
occi
.
commit
|
commitdiff
|
tree
2012-08-01
D
mitr
y
A
ntip
o
v
Use INTE
R
NAL_
F
IELD for
symbols
.
commit
|
commitdiff
|
tree
2012-08-01
Dmitry An
t
ipo
v
Use INTERNAL_FIEL
D
for processes
.
commit
|
commitdiff
|
tree
2012-08-01
Dmitry Antipov
U
s
e INTERNAL_
F
IELD for windows
.
commit
|
commitdiff
|
tree
2012-07-31
Dmitry Antipov
Generalize INTER
N
A
L_FIEL
D
between bu
f
fers, keyboard
s
.
.
.
commit
|
commitdiff
|
tree
2012-07-31
Dmitry Antipo
v
Misce
l
l
aneous f
i
xes
f
or non-default X t
o
olkits
.
commit
|
commitdiff
|
tree
2012-07-30
Dmitry Antipov
Co
n
vert safe_call
t
o use variable
n
umb
e
r of ar
g
uments
.
commit
|
commitdiff
|
tree
2012-07-30
Dmi
t
ry Antipo
v
Cleanup stri
n
g
b
ytes checking
.
commit
|
commitdiff
|
tree
2012-07-29
Dmitry An
t
ipov
Remove HIDE_
L
ISP_IMPLEMENTATION and
c
leanup cons free
.
.
.
commit
|
commitdiff
|
tree
2012-07-29
Dm
i
try Antipov
Cleanup statistics calculat
i
on
in F
g
arb
a
ge_collect
.
commit
|
commitdiff
|
tree
2012-07-29
Dmitr
y
A
nt
i
pov
Generalize marker debugging code
u
nd
e
r MARKER_D
E
BUG
.
.
.
commit
|
commitdiff
|
tree
2012-07-27
Dmitry Antipov
Revert last sav
e
_excursion_save and sa
v
e_excursio
n
_restore
.
.
.
commit
|
commitdiff
|
tree
2012-07-27
Dmitry
Anti
p
ov
F
ix rece
n
tly-introduced typos in Windows port
.
commit
|
commitdiff
|
tree
2012-07-27
Dmitry Ant
i
pov
U
ti
l
i
t
y function to make a list from
s
pecifi
e
d amount
.
.
.
commit
|
commitdiff
|
tree
2012-07-27
D
m
itr
y
A
ntipov
Fast sa
v
e_excursion_sa
v
e and save_excursion
_
restore
.
commit
|
commitdiff
|
tree
2012-07-26
Dmitry Antip
o
v
Explicitly free restriction data that are not needed
.
.
.
commit
|
commitdiff
|
tree
2012-07-25
Dmi
t
ry Antipov
Adjust bu
f
fer te
x
t
indi
r
ection counters at the
end
.
.
.
commit
|
commitdiff
|
tree
2012-07-24
Dm
i
try Antipo
v
Simpl
i
fy copy_over
l
a
y
.
commit
|
commitdiff
|
tree
2012-07-23
Dm
i
try Antipov
Clea
n
up miscellaneous objects allocat
i
on and initialization
.
commit
|
commitdiff
|
tree
2012-07-23
Dmit
r
y
A
ntipov
Swap
b
uffer text
i
n
di
r
ection
count
e
rs in Fbuffer_sw
a
p_
t
ext
.
commit
|
commitdiff
|
tree
2012-07-22
Dmitry Antipov
A
d
ju
s
t
consing_s
i
nce_
g
c
wh
e
n
o
b
jects
a
re explicitly
.
.
.
commit
|
commitdiff
|
tree
2012-07-22
Dm
i
try
A
n
tip
o
v
S
i
mplify and cleanup markers
positio
n
ing code
.
commit
|
commitdiff
|
tree
2012-07-20
D
m
it
r
y
Antipov
Add indirection counting to speed up
Fkill
_
b
uffer
.
commit
|
commitdiff
|
tree
2012-07-20
Dmitry Ant
i
pov
Extend the valu
e
r
eturne
d
by Fg
a
r
ba
g
e_collect with
.
.
.
commit
|
commitdiff
|
tree
2012-07-20
Dmitry
A
ntipov
Ma
k
e
m
a
ybe_gc
i
nline
.
commit
|
commitdiff
|
tree
2012-07-20
Dmitry
Antipo
v
Simple wr
a
pper fo
r
make_unibyte_string, a
d
ju
s
t f
o
n
t
_
o
pen
_
by_
.
.
.
commit
|
commitdiff
|
tree
2012-07-20
Dmitry Antipov
Cl
e
anup calls to F
g
arbage_col
l
ect
.
commit
|
commitdiff
|
tree
2012-07-20
Dmitry An
t
ipov
Dro
p
idle bu
f
fer compaction due to a
n
absence of
t
he
commit
|
commitdiff
|
tree
2012-07-19
Dmitry
A
n
tipov
T
w
ea
k
t
he
v
a
l
ue returned
from Fgar
b
age_coll
e
ct a
g
ai
n
.
commit
|
commitdiff
|
tree
2012-07-19
Dmi
t
ry Ant
i
pov
Compact buffers when idle
.
commit
|
commitdiff
|
tree
2012-07-19
Dmitry Antipov
New macro to
i
terate over all bu
f
fer
s
, misce
l
lane
o
u
s
.
.
.
commit
|
commitdiff
|
tree
2012-07-18
D
m
i
t
ry Antipov
Fix swe
e
p
_vecto
r
s to
handle large bool vectors correctly
.
commit
|
commitdiff
|
tree
2012-07-18
Dmitry Antipov
Return mo
r
e d
e
s
c
r
i
ptive
d
at
a
from Fgarbage_c
o
llect
.
commit
|
commitdiff
|
tree
2012-07-17
D
m
i
try An
t
ipov
Restore
o
l
d code in allocate_st
r
ing
_
data to avoid Faset
.
.
.
commit
|
commitdiff
|
tree
2012-07-17
Dmitr
y
Antipov
Cleanup and conve
r
t miscellane
o
us checks to eassert
.
commit
|
commitdiff
|
tree
2012-07-17
D
m
itr
y
Antipov
F
ix toolkit configuration repor
t
.
commit
|
commitdiff
|
tree
2012-07-17
Dmi
t
ry
Antipov
Fix
pr
e
vious change to make Fme
m
o
ry_free always a
c
cu
r
ate
.
commit
|
commitdiff
|
tree
2012-07-17
Dmitry Antipov
Simple free memory accountin
g
feature
.
commit
|
commitdiff
|
tree
2012-07-17
Dmitr
y
Antipov
Clean
u
p
o
verlays checking
.
commit
|
commitdiff
|
tree
2012-07-16
Dmitry
Antipov
Re
m
ove emp
t
y a
n
d us
e
l
e
ss init functions
.
commit
|
commitdiff
|
tree
2012-07-16
D
m
it
r
y Anti
p
ov
* gtkut
i
l
.
h: Tiny c
l
eanups
.
commit
|
commitdiff
|
tree
2012-07-15
Dmitry Antipov
Cleanup basic al
l
o
cati
o
n
v
ariable
s
a
nd functions
.
commit
|
commitdiff
|
tree
2012-07-15
Dmitry
Antipov
Use
z
er
o
_ve
c
tor wh
e
r
e
appropriate
.
commit
|
commitdiff
|
tree
2012-07-12
Dmi
t
ry Antipov
Use empty_uni
b
yte_s
t
ring w
h
ere applica
b
le
.
commit
|
commitdiff
|
tree
2012-07-11
Dmi
t
ry Antipov
Si
m
plify Voba
r
ra
y
checking in
o
blookup
.
commit
|
commitdiff
|
tree
2012-07-11
D
m
i
try Antipov
Minor adjustments to inter
n
ing cod
e
.
commit
|
commitdiff
|
tree
2012-07-11
Dmitry Ant
i
pov
Avoid call
t
o
strle
n
in fast_c_string_m
a
tch_ignor
e
_ca
s
e
.
commit
|
commitdiff
|
tree
2012-07-11
Dmitry An
t
ip
o
v
Avoid calls to strlen in font
p
rocessing f
u
nct
i
o
n
s
.
commit
|
commitdiff
|
tree
2012-07-10
Dmit
r
y
A
ntipov
Use XCAR a
n
d XC
D
R instead of
F
car and Fc
d
r
w
here poss
i
ble
.
commit
|
commitdiff
|
tree
2012-07-10
Dmi
t
r
y Antipov
Optimi
z
e
pure C strings
i
nitial
i
z
a
tion
.
commit
|
commitdiff
|
tree
2012-07-10
Dmit
r
y
A
ntipo
v
Avoid calls to strlen in
m
isc
e
llaneous
func
t
i
o
ns
.
commit
|
commitdiff
|
tree
2012-07-10
Dmitry
Antipov
Avoid calls t
o
strlen in path processing
f
unc
t
ions
.
commit
|
commitdiff
|
tree
2012-07-09
Dmitr
y
Anti
p
ov
Use make_formatted_st
r
i
n
g
to avoid
d
o
u
ble length ca
l
culati
o
n
.
commit
|
commitdiff
|
tree
2012-07-09
D
mitry Ant
i
pov
Move marke
r
de
b
u
gging co
d
e
u
n
der
M
ARKE
R
_DEBUG
.
commit
|
commitdiff
|
tree
2012-07-06
Dmitry Antipov
Fix mar
k
er
debugging code
.
commit
|
commitdiff
|
tree
2012-07-06
Dmi
t
ry Antipov
Compile marker debugging
code only if ENABLE
_
CH
E
CKING
.
.
.
commit
|
commitdiff
|
tree
2012-07-06
Dmitry Antipov
Avoid code repet
i
t
ion in marker-
r
elated functions
.
commit
|
commitdiff
|
tree
2012-07-06
Dm
i
try
Antipov
*
buff
e
r
.
c
(uncha
i
n_
o
verlay): S
i
mplify
.
Add comment
.
commit
|
commitdiff
|
tree
2012-07-06
Dmi
t
ry Ant
i
po
v
Introduce fast pat
h
for th
e
widel
y
use
d
marke
r
ope
r
ation
.
commit
|
commitdiff
|
tree
2012-07-06
Dmitry Antipov
Do not use Fdelete_overlay in del
e
te_a
l
l_overl
a
ys
commit
|
commitdiff
|
tree
2012-07-05
Dmitry Antipov
* marker
.
c
(
set_marker_r
e
str
i
cted_both): Simpli
f
y by
.
.
.
commit
|
commitdiff
|
tree
2012-07-05
Dm
i
try Antipov
Cleanup xmalloc
.
commit
|
commitdiff
|
tree
2012-07-04
Dmitr
y
Antipov
* buffe
r
.
c (init_buffer
_
once): Fix in
i
tializ
a
ti
o
n of
commit
|
commitdiff
|
tree
2012-07-04
Dmitry Ant
i
pov
Fix
compil
a
tion wi
t
h --enab
l
e-gcc-warni
n
gs and -O1
commit
|
commitdiff
|
tree
2012-07-04
Dmitry
A
ntipov
*
buffer
.
c
(
Fgene
r
a
te_new_buffer_
n
ame):
Fix
t
ype
mismatch
.
commit
|
commitdiff
|
tree
2012-07-03
D
mitry Antipov
Fix block ve
c
t
o
r allocation code to allow VECTOR_BLOCK_SIZE
commit
|
commitdiff
|
tree
2012-07-03
Dmitry An
t
i
p
ov
* alloc
.
c
(all
o
c
ate_vector_block): Remov
e
redundant
commit
|
commitdiff
|
tree
2012-07-03
Dmitry An
t
ipov
* alloc
.
c (check_
s
t
r
ing_bytes): If GC_CHECK
_
STRING_BYTES
commit
|
commitdiff
|
tree
2012-07-03
Dmitry
An
t
i
p
ov
Clea
n
up basic buffer management
.
commit
|
commitdiff
|
tree
2012-07-02
Dmitry Antipov
*
s
rc
/
C
hangeLog: Fix
a ty
p
o
.
commit
|
commitdiff
|
tree
2012-07-02
Dmitry A
n
t
ipov
* alloc
.
c
(ma
r
k_
b
uffer
)
: Simpl
i
fy
.
Remove prototype
.
commit
|
commitdiff
|
tree
2012-06-29
Dmitry Antipov
*
l
isp/fri
n
ge
.
el (fringe-mode): Doc fix
.
commit
|
commitdiff
|
tree
2012-06-29
D
mitry An
t
ipov
* ed
i
tfns
.
c (region_li
m
it): Fix type mismatch
.
commit
|
commitdiff
|
tree
2012-06-29
Dmi
t
r
y
Antipov
* nsfns
.
m: Fix GLYPH_DEBU
G
usa
g
e
as
s
uming that
i
t
may be
commit
|
commitdiff
|
tree
2012-06-28
D
m
itry Antipov
* c
o
nfigur
e
.
in: Fix previous chang
e
.
R
e
move --enab
l
e
.
.
.
commit
|
commitdiff
|
tree
2012-06-28
Dmit
r
y Antipov
*
wind
o
w
.
h (struct window): Change type
o
f 'hscro
l
l',
commit
|
commitdiff
|
tree
2012-06-28
Dm
i
tr
y
Antipov
*
window
.
h (struct window): Cha
n
ge type of 'use_
t
ime
.
.
.
commit
|
commitdiff
|
tree
2012-06-28
Dmitry Antipov
* configure
.
in: Add
gly
p
hs
cat
e
gor
y
to --enable
-
chec
k
ing
.
.
.
commit
|
commitdiff
|
tree
2012-06-28
Dmitry Ant
i
p
o
v
Generalize run-t
i
me de
b
uggin
g
c
h
e
c
ks
.
commit
|
commitdiff
|
tree
2012-06-27
D
mitry
A
ntipov
*
a
lloc
.
c (allocat
e
_string_dat
a
): Remove dead code
.
commit
|
commitdiff
|
tree
2012-06-27
Dmitry Antipov
* alloc
.
c (alloca
t
e_string): Omit interva
l
s
i
n
itialization
.
commit
|
commitdiff
|
tree
2012-06-27
Dmitr
y
Antipov
* alloc
.
c (alloca
t
e
_
string): F
i
x last chang
e
.
commit
|
commitdiff
|
tree
2012-06-27
Dmitry Antipov
*
a
lloc
.
c (allocate_string): Re
m
ove two redundant
.
.
.
commit
|
commitdiff
|
tree
2012-06-26
D
mitry Antipov
* alloc
.
c (al
l
oca
t
e
_
win
d
ow)
:
Zero
out non-Lisp part
.
.
.
commit
|
commitdiff
|
tree
2012-06-26
Dmitry
A
ntipov
* term
.
c
(
d
e
le
t
e
_tt
y
): Remove
redundant call to memset
.
commit
|
commitdiff
|
tree
2012-06-26
Dmitry Ant
i
pov
* src/all
o
c
.
c: Remov
e
build_string
.
commit
|
commitdiff
|
tree
2012-06-25
Dmitry Ant
i
pov
Fix mis
s
pelling dispextern
.
h in ChangeLog
.
commit
|
commitdiff
|
tree
2012-06-25
Dmitry Antipov
* co
n
figure
.
i
n (AC_
C
HECK_F
U
NCS):
Detect
lib
r
a
r
y
functio
n
s
commit
|
commitdiff
|
tree
2012-06-25
Dm
i
try Antipov
* xfns
.
c (
x
i
c_create_fo
n
t
setname
)
:
Remove redund
a
nt
.
.
.
commit
|
commitdiff
|
tree
2012-06-25
D
m
itry Antipo
v
* xmen
u
.
c (xmenu_show, xdialog_show):
E
x
p
l
ic
i
t cast
.
.
.
commit
|
commitdiff
|
tree
2012-06-24
Dmitry A
n
t
ipov
F
irst
C
oc
c
inelle semantic
p
at
c
h
.
commit
|
commitdiff
|
tree
2012-06-19
Dmit
r
y Antipov
* alloc
.
c, bytecode
.
c, ccl
.
c, coding
.
c,
c
omposite
.
c
.
.
.
commit
|
commitdiff
|
tree
2012-06-09
D
mitry Antipov
* doc/li
s
pref/in
t
ernals
.
texi (Garbage Collection):
.
.
.
commit
|
commitdiff
|
tree
2012-06-08
Dmi
t
ry
A
nt
i
pov
Blo
c
k-
b
ased vector al
l
ocation of smal
l
vecto
r
s
.
commit
|
commitdiff
|
tree
next